[0065] like figure 1 As shown, a Joseph ergodic and hyperchaotic system image encryption method based on pixel value association is characterized in that its steps are as follows:
[0066]Step 1: Input the original image with a size of Height×Width into the SHA-384 hash function to obtain a 384-bit binary sequence H; divide the 384-bit binary sequence H into 48 parts, and perform operations in groups of eight to obtain a piecewise linear map and Chen initial ...
